Abstract

Automation can significantly profit agricultural science by aiding in quality grading of agricultural produce. Dry Red Chilli is one major agricultural exports of India. Automated procedures can help in assessing the quality of various fruits and vegetables. The primary selling point of Chillies is their sensory qualities-visual appearance and odour. Chilli is sorted based on size and shape, and it is usually performed manually, is time-consuming and inconsistent. The current research proposes the use of a Fourier Transform based algorithm to asses the area and perimeter of the chillies. This algorithm can be used in a Computer Vision system to sort the chillies based on the Morphological Characteristics.
